Adjustable gastric banding is a popular form of bariatric surgery designed to help individuals achieve sustainable weight loss. It focuses on reducing the stomach’s capacity, thereby limiting food intake and promoting a sense of fullness with smaller portions. This surgical approach has been used widely due to its minimally invasive nature and adjustable features, allowing personalized treatment for each patient.

This pouch holds less food, which slows digestion and helps patients feel full more quickly. The band can be adjusted by inflating or deflating it through a port placed under the skin, allowing precise control over the rate at which food passes from the pouch to the lower stomach.
The adjustable nature of this surgery makes it different from other bariatric procedures, offering flexibility in managing weight loss and dietary needs over time. It is considered less invasive because it does not require cutting or rerouting of the digestive tract, preserving the natural anatomy of the stomach and intestines.
The procedure works primarily by restricting the size of the stomach. The smaller pouch created at the top of the stomach limits the amount of food a person can consume at one time. When food enters the pouch, it passes slowly into the rest of the stomach, providing a prolonged feeling of fullness.
Adjustments to the band are made by injecting or removing saline through the port under the skin. Increasing the tightness of the band further restricts the passage of food, while loosening the band allows for a more comfortable flow. These adjustments are typically performed during follow-up visits and are tailored to the patient’s individual progress and needs.
Adjustable gastric banding offers several advantages for those seeking long-term weight management. The procedure is minimally invasive, generally performed through laparoscopic techniques, which reduces recovery time and minimizes scarring.
The ability to adjust the band over time provides a personalized approach, allowing patients to gradually increase restrictions as they adapt to lifestyle changes. Weight loss is often steady, and many individuals report improved control over hunger and eating habits.
Another benefit is the reversibility of the procedure. The band can be removed if necessary, and the stomach typically returns to its original shape and function. This makes it a flexible option for patients who may require modifications to their treatment plan.
Preparation for this surgery involves a comprehensive evaluation to ensure patients are suitable candidates. Nutritional counseling, medical assessments, and psychological evaluations are commonly recommended to prepare the individual for lifestyle changes after the surgery.
Patients are often advised to adopt healthier eating habits before surgery. Developing portion control and learning to chew food thoroughly can enhance the effectiveness of the band. Preoperative preparation also includes understanding the importance of follow-up visits and potential adjustments to achieve optimal results.
Recovery from adjustable gastric banding is typically faster than other forms of bariatric surgery. Most patients are able to resume light activities within a few days, while full recovery may take a few weeks. Following dietary guidelines is essential to ensure proper healing and prevent complications.
Lifestyle changes are crucial for long-term success. Patients are encouraged to eat smaller, more frequent meals and focus on nutrient-dense foods. Regular physical activity supports weight loss and improves overall health. Emotional and behavioral support is often beneficial in adapting to the new lifestyle and managing challenges during the weight loss journey.
Ongoing monitoring is a key aspect of adjustable gastric banding. Follow-up visits allow healthcare providers to assess weight loss progress, nutritional status, and comfort levels with the band. Adjustments are made based on individual needs to maintain a balance between restriction and comfort.
Regular monitoring also helps identify any issues early, allowing timely interventions. Patients are educated on signs that may require attention, such as difficulty swallowing or discomfort after eating. Maintaining open communication during follow-up visits contributes to safe and effective outcomes.
